The house Schuhhof 4 is a Grade II listed building in the town of Quedlinburg in Saxony-Anhalt .

location

It is located in a small alley east of the Quedlinburg market square. The house Schuhhof 3 , which is also listed, is adjacent to the west and Schuhhof 5 to the east .

Architecture and history

It is registered in the Quedlinburg monument register as a craftsman's house and is a UNESCO World Heritage Site . The small two-storey half - timbered house was built around 1760. There is a profile plank on the half-timbered facade. The building has largely been preserved in its original appearance.
